The keyword "charge" can have multiple interpretations for a tattoo. One meaning of charge is energy or power, often associated with a sense of vitality, passion, and determination. A tattoo of a charging animal, such as a bull or a rhinoceros, can symbolize strength, courage, and the ability to overcome obstacles. Another interpretation of charge is related to leadership and responsibility. A charging lion, for example, can represent qualities like bravery, authority, and the ability to take charge in difficult situations. Charge can also signify a financial or emotional debt, a sense of obligation or responsibility. In this context, a tattoo could represent the importance of accountability or the process of paying off one's debts. A suitable place for a charge tattoo could be the upper arm or shoulder, representing strength and power, or the chest area, symbolizing leadership and responsibility.
